Abstract
A vehicle computing system includes a vehicle human-machine interface (HMI) and a vehicle processor coupled to the HMI and programmed to store trip information for multiple trips including consumed fuel cost for vehicle operation in response to a trip purpose input from the HMI. The trip purpose may be a business or personal purpose, for example. A fuel queuing model based on at least two fuel prices and corresponding fuel quantities may be used to determine the consumed fuel cost associated with fuel consumed from the vehicle fuel tank. Trip information, such as date, distance traveled, origin, destination, and consumed fuel cost may be output to a display, a wirelessly connected smartphone, and/or a remote server in response to a request from the HMI.

13. A method performed by a programmed vehicle computing system, comprising:
-
storing a fuel cost and associated quantity for each vehicle fueling; storing trip information and an associated trip purpose including consumed fuel cost calculated using a fuel queuing model populated with the fuel costs and associated quantities that assigns consumed fuel to a purchased fuel batch; and outputting the trip information for all trips having a specified purpose in response to a user request. - View Dependent Claims (14, 15, 16, 17)

18. A computer program product embodied in non-transitory computer readable storage having instructions for programming a processor of a vehicle to communicate with a mobile device having a display, comprising instructions for:
communicating cost of consumed fuel associated with trips having a specified purpose to the mobile device, the cost calculated using a FIFO fuel model to determine price of the consumed fuel based on a plurality of previously purchased fuel quantities and associated prices. - View Dependent Claims (19, 20)
